Royal Enfield Dealer Onboarding — Email Content Brief (Client & Stakeholders)
Audience: Marketing, Legal, Dealer Development leadership, and anyone preparing or approving customer-facing copy.
Not a technical document: This brief explains what each communication is for, who sees it, and what your team should supply. Engineering implements delivery; you own the words and policy.
Where to edit live copy: After go-live, authorised users can change subject lines and HTML bodies in the application under Master Configuration → Email Templates without developer involvement. Run the seed script only when adding new template types.
Companion (technical) catalogue: For merge-field names, file paths, and automation triggers tied to code, see RE_Dealer_Email_Templates.md.
How to use this document
- Review each row in the tables below. Decide whether the default copy fits your brand and regulatory needs.
- Fill the “Your team should confirm” column with decisions (e.g. exact deposit amounts, bank account text, legal disclaimers, contact paths).
- Send your marked-up copy back to the implementation team or enter it directly in Email Templates in the admin portal.
- Placeholders shown in curly braces (e.g.
{{applicantName}}) are replaced automatically by the system—do not remove them unless Product agrees to drop that personalisation.
Tone guidance (default): Professional, warm, concise; Royal Enfield voice; avoid jargon where a plain “next step” works; always include a clear call-to-action and support path.
A. Onboarding — Applicant (prospect) journey
| # | Working name | Purpose (plain English) | Who receives it | When it is sent (business event) | Your team should confirm |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| A1 | Opportunity available | Invite applicant to complete the assessment questionnaire | Applicant email | Location is in an open opportunity window | Questionnaire link text, support contact |
| A2 | Non-opportunity regret | Politely close the lead when no window exists | Applicant | Application submitted, no opportunity | Regret wording, future contact policy |
| A3 | Questionnaire submitted | Acknowledge receipt of assessment | Applicant | Questionnaire submitted | Optional next-step expectation |
| A4 | Questionnaire reminder | Nudge to complete pending questionnaire | Applicant (+ WhatsApp if mobile on file) | Bulk reminder from DD-Admin | Reminder frequency policy |
| A5 | Shortlisted | Congratulate and point to portal | Applicant | Bulk or single shortlist | Portal URL / “what happens next” |
| A6 | Prospect document request | Ask for KYC / business documents after shortlist | Applicant (+ WhatsApp if available) | Immediately after shortlist | Full checklist (PAN, net worth, bank statements, etc.), deadlines, file rules |
| A7 | Application rejected | Formal rejection with optional reason | Applicant | Rejection at any evaluation stage | Standard reason codes, escalation contact |
| A8 | Interview (applicant / panelist) | Schedule, reschedule, or cancel interviews | Applicant and/or panelists | Interview actions in assessment module | Meeting etiquette, virtual link policy |
| A9 | LOI issued | LOI available on portal | Applicant (email only per policy) | LOI document generated | LOI legal disclaimer, portal path |
| A10 | Statutory document request | Collect licences, NOCs, deeds, GST, etc. post-LOI | Applicant | After LOI issuance email | Authoritative statutory list for your state/entity types |
| A11 | LOI acknowledgement reminder | Chase if LOI not acknowledged | Applicant (+ WhatsApp if available) | Manual: DD-Admin sends bulk “LOI ack reminders” for selected applications | Deadline text, consequences of non-ack |
| A12 | Security deposit request | Request deposit and proof upload | Applicant (+ WhatsApp if available) | After applicant acknowledges LOI | Amount, bank vs online flow, timeline |
| A13 | Payment verified (internal) | Finance verified deposit | DD-Admin / DD-Lead | Finance marks payment paid | Internal wording only |
| A14 | LOA issued | Appointment letter ready | Applicant + internal teams | LOA fully approved | Celebration tone, dealer code display rules |
| A15 | Dealership agreement signature | E-sign request for agreement | Applicant | Same event as LOA issuance (second email) | Agreement legal intro, signing deadline |
| A16 | Dealer codes ready | SAP sales/service codes | Applicant | Dealer code generation stage | Code formatting, next operational steps |
| A17 | FDD document request | Financial due diligence checklist | Applicant | FDD agency assigned | FDD checklist, partner naming, confidentiality line |
| A18 | Architecture / site inputs | Request drawings, photos, civic approvals | Applicant | Architecture lead assigned on application | Input list aligned with your architecture SOP |
| A19 | Document received acknowledgement | Confirm each upload | Applicant | Each document upload to the application | Whether per-file email is acceptable volume-wise |
| A20 | Document submission reminder | Remind pending uploads | Applicant (+ WhatsApp if available) | Manual: bulk “document reminders” from DD-Admin | Default pending text vs customised list per campaign |
| A21 | Document rejected — resubmit | Explain rejection and ask for corrected file | Applicant (+ WhatsApp if available) | DD-Admin / DD-Lead / Legal rejects a document on portal | Standard rejection categories, appeal path |
| A22 | Onboarding status update | Generic status change | Applicant | Many workflow transitions | When to use vs specific templates |
| A23 | EOR complete | All EOR items verified | DD-Head / NBH (configurable) | EOR checklist 100% | Internal handoff language |
| A24 | Inauguration logged | Dealership live | Internal teams | Inauguration recorded | Distribution list |

D. Operational notes for your team
-
Bulk actions (DD-Admin):
- Questionnaire reminders — existing endpoint.
- Document submission reminders — new; send to selected
applicationIds; optional custom “pending” paragraph. - LOI acknowledgement reminders — new; only sends if LOI is approved, a generated LOI document exists, and no acknowledgement record is present yet.
-
Document rejection: DD-Admin, DD-Lead, Legal Admin, or Super Admin can call the reject API (or future UI button) with a mandatory reason; the applicant receives the resubmission email.
-
WhatsApp: Where a template supports WhatsApp, the system uses the mobile number on the applicant or user record. If no number is stored, email is still sent.
-
Default checklists in code: Until you replace them in Email Templates, the system uses sensible default bullet lists for prospect documents, statutory documents, FDD, and architecture inputs. Legal should replace these with your official lists.
